Titan 3010D Direct Current Variable  Power Supply LED Display 0-30V Output
Main Function

1.Output constant current adjustable
2.Output constant voltage adjustable
3.LED voltage and current display
4.Constant voltage and current operation in individual
5.Over current protection
6.Current and voltage regulation are smooth and not gears regulation
